How old is Joe Goldberg in the latest episode

As of the latest episode, Joe Goldberg is in his late 30s, approaching 40, with the narrative often suggesting a late-30s maturity level shaped by years of intense, destabilizing experiences. This age placement aligns with how the series tracks his life trajectory across major relocations, relationships, and professional facades, and reflects the character's evolving psychology as he navigates new environments. Character timeline table

Season Setting Approximate Joe Age Key Narrative Shift
Season 1 New York Late 20s to early 30s (approx. 29-33) Origins and first patterns of behavior
Season 2 Los Angeles Early to mid-30s Romantic entanglements intensify; masking identity
Season 3 Suburbs Mid-30s Escalation of paranoia and control dynamics
Season 4 London Late 30s, approaching 40 Attempt to reinvent persona; global stage
